LG CNS Marketing Platform 'MOP' Secures 800 Corporate Clients in One Year

LG CNS announced on the 23rd that its marketing optimization platform, MOP (Marketing Optimization Platform), has secured over 800 corporate clients within one year of its launch. The advertising expenditure handled by corporate clients through MOP also surpassed 100 billion KRW within a year.


MOP is a platform that optimizes operational performance such as ▲portal search ads ▲shopping search ads ▲display ads to maximize efficiency when corporate clients run product or service advertisements. When data provided by advertising media is linked to MOP, it can be immediately applied to business operations.


MOP incorporates artificial intelligence (AI) and mathematical optimization technologies. It automatically collects performance data such as ▲ad impressions by time slot ▲consumer ad clicks from portal sites for corporate clients. The AI embedded in MOP analyzes the collected data to create performance prediction models based on the advertising progress.


Mathematical optimization technology derives the optimal ad bidding plan based on the prediction models generated by AI. According to the bidding plan, it sets the optimal advertising cost considering ▲ad placement ▲exposure time slots, and even conducts automatic bidding. If anomalies occur in ongoing ad performance, it creates and suggests new prediction models that can respond to market changes.


LG CNS reported that Trip.com, a global travel platform that adopted MOP, increased its purchase conversion rate in the portal search ad sector by about 25% compared to before and reduced marketing costs by 32%. The purchase conversion rate refers to the ratio of consumers who click on online ads and proceed to actual purchases.


LG CNS is also advancing technology to enable more sophisticated advertising prediction models and operations by linking actual purchase conversion data, which only corporate clients possess, with MOP through application programming interfaces (APIs). The enhanced MOP will be applied to Trip.com first.


Furthermore, MOP is scheduled to be introduced to the U.S. advertising market in the second half of the year. The advertising medium targeted by LG CNS is Amazon, the world's largest e-commerce company. LG CNS will support corporate clients in optimizing Amazon search ads through MOP.


Kim Beom-yong, head of LG CNS CX Digital Marketing Business, emphasized, "We will continuously advance the platform so that corporate clients can create differentiated customer value through MOP."
